Question:
Graph f(x) = –2x + 4
Answer;
When you are plotting this graph on a graph paper,
Give some arbitrary values for x and find out the corresponding values of f(x)
f(x) = –2x + 4
When x = 0, f(x) = -2*0 + 4 = 0 + 4 = 4
When x = 1, f(x) = -2*1 + 4 = -2 + 4 = 2
When x = 2, f(x) = -2*2 + 4 = -4 + 4 = 0
When x = 3, f(x) = -2*3 + 4 = -6 + 4 = -2
Now plot these values on the graph paper...
The the graph will come like this...
